Overview

Quotes Logo EXPOSITION POMPEII offers an immersive exploration into the ancient Roman city, bringing the tragic yet fascinating history to life. This cultural exhibition transports visitors back in time to experience the art, architecture, and daily life of Pompeii before its destruction. Hosted at LA SUCRIERE, a converted sugar factory in Lyon's Confluence district, the venue itself adds a modern, industrial backdrop to the ancient artifacts and recreations. Lyon, known for its rich history and status as a UNESCO World Heritage site, provides an ideal setting for this journey into the past. The exhibition promises a blend of historical artifacts, user-friendly displays, and insightful narratives, providing an educational and moving experience.
